Περίληψη
Ο πελάτης είχε μια κατεστραμμένη πλατφόρμα τηλεϊατρικής με ελλιπή λειτουργίες και κρίσιμα σφάλματα.
Πραγματοποιήσαμε πλήρη έλεγχο, στη συνέχεια ανακατασκευάσαμε το σύστημα με σύγχρονες τεχνολογίες cloud.
Παραδόθηκε ένα κλιμακούμενο MVP με κρατήσεις σε πραγματικό χρόνο, βιντεοκλήσεις και πολυγλωσσική υποστήριξη.
Ιστορία πελάτη
Ο πελάτης ήρθε με επείγον αίτημα: είχαν μια υπάρχουσα πλατφόρμα τηλεϊατρικής, αλλά ήταν γεμάτη τεχνικά προβλήματα. Η είσοδος δεν λειτουργούσε, οι λειτουργίες σε πραγματικό χρόνο ήταν προβληματικές και κρίσιμα σημεία της διεπαφής δεν έκαναν τίποτα απολύτως.
Μαζί με τη 2410, πέρασαν από έναν εκτενή έλεγχο, αναγνωρίζοντας κρίσιμα ζητήματα και αποφασίζοντας ότι η επιδιόρθωση της τρέχουσας έκδοσης δεν άξιζε. Ακολούθησε μια πλήρης ανακατασκευή με σαφώς καθορισμένα στάδια, λεπτομερείς τεχνικές προδιαγραφές, και έξυπνη χρήση λύσεων cloud, όπως το TrueConf, το Firebase και το Yandex Cloud.
Με εβδομαδιαίες κλήσεις και κοινά έγγραφα, η συνεργασία ήταν διαφανής και δομημένη. Αυτό που ξεκίνησε ως αποστολή διάσωσης μετατράπηκε σε ένα ισχυρό, έτοιμο για το μέλλον προϊόν.
Επισκόπηση έργου
Η πλατφόρμα τηλεϊατρικής που ανέπτυξε η 2410 λειτουργεί ως ψηφιακή γέφυρα μεταξύ κλινικών, γιατρών και ασθενών, διευκολύνοντας τις απρόσκοπτες online συμβουλές και επικοινωνία. Οι χρήστες κατηγοριοποιούνται σε τρεις κύριους ρόλους - Διαχειριστής, Ιατρός και Ασθενής - καθένας με τον δικό του πίνακα ελέγχου και προσαρμοσμένες αλληλεπιδράσεις.
Οι διαχειριστές διαχειρίζονται τους γιατρούς, εξετάζουν στατιστικά συμβουλών και επιβλέπουν τη λειτουργία της πλατφόρμας. Οι γιατροί μπορούν να βλέπουν προγραμματισμένες συναντήσεις, να διεξάγουν βιντεοσυμβουλές και να παράγουν δομημένες ιατρικές αναφορές. Οι ασθενείς, με τη σειρά τους, κάνουν κρατήσεις βάσει προτίμησης γλώσσας και διαθεσιμότητας, παρακολουθούν τις συνεδρίες online και αφήνουν feedback μετά.
Η πλατφόρμα ανασχεδιάστηκε από την αρχή αφού ένας έλεγχος αποκάλυψε σοβαρούς περιορισμούς στον αρχικό κώδικα. Η 2410 πρότεινε ένα εκσυγχρονισμένο σύστημα, χτισμένο σε κλιμακούμενη υποδομή cloud. Οι πραγματικού χρόνου αλληλεπιδράσεις επιτεύχθηκαν μέσω της Firebase Realtime Database, ενώ η ασφαλής τηλεδιάσκεψη έγινε με χρήση του TrueConf και αργότερα ενσωματώθηκε με το OpenVidu. Η υποστήριξη πολλαπλών γλωσσών επέτρεψε συμβουλές χωρίς να απαιτείται επιλογή γιατρού.
Χρησιμοποιώντας τεχνολογίες με βελτιστοποίηση SEO, όπως τα cloud video APIs, το WebRTC του περιηγητή και την συγχρονισμένη κράτηση σε πραγματικό χρόνο, η πλατφόρμα παρέχει μια απρόσκοπτη ψηφιακή εμπειρία υγείας - βελτιστοποιημένη για χρήστες επιτραπέζιων υπολογιστών και κινητών. Η υλοποίηση περιελάμβανε προσαρμοσμένη λογική ρόλων, συγχρονισμό με βάση τις υποδοχές και ενσωμάτωση με εξωτερικούς παρόχους ταυτοποίησης, εξασφαλίζοντας ασφαλές και αποδοτικό ροές εργασίας για όλους τους τύπους χρηστών.
- Ανώνυμη εταιρεία Υγείας
Κύρια χαρακτηριστικά που παραδόθηκαν
- Σύστημα πρόσβασης βάσει ρόλων για Διαχειριστές, Γιατρούς και Ασθενείς
- Διαχείριση συμβουλών και ενημερώσεων σε πραγματικό χρόνο
- Κράτηση συμβουλών και ενσωμάτωση ημερολογίου
- Τηλεδιάσκεψη μέσω TrueConf
- Πίνακας διαχειριστών με εργαλεία διαχείρισης γιατρών και αναφοράς
- Δυναμική παραγωγή διαθέσιμων χρόνων για γιατρούς
- Υποστήριξη πολλαπλών γλωσσών
- Σύστημα αφήγησης και αξιολόγησης ασθενών
- Παραγωγή αναφορών PDF για συμβουλές
- Κλιμακούμενη υποδομή προετοιμασμένη για ενσωμάτωση μελλοντικών πληρωμών
Τεχνολογικό σύνολο
Το αποτέλεσμα
Αποτέλεσμα Εκκίνησης
Μετά από εβδομάδες εντατικής ανάλυσης, ανάπτυξης και επανάληψης, η ενημερωμένη πλατφόρμα τηλεϊατρικής αναπτύχθηκε. Αυτή η λύση που βασίζεται σε περιηγητή τώρα υποστηρίζει πολύγλωσσες online συμβουλές μέσω ασφαλούς τηλεδιάσκεψης, απρόσκοπτες σε πραγματικό χρόνο αλληλεπιδράσεις και προσαρμοσμένες ροές χρηστών για τρεις κύριους ρόλους: Διαχειριστής, Ιατρός, και Ασθενής.
Σημείωση: Το προϊόν μετακινήθηκε από ένα ασταθές πρωτότυπο σε πλήρως δυνατό MVP χάρη σε πλήρη τεχνική ανακατασκευή και ενσωμάτωση με σύγχρονες, κλιμακούμενες τεχνολογίες cloud.
Το σύστημα βελτιστοποιήθηκε για χρήστες επιτραπέζιων υπολογιστών και κινητών, χτισμένο με Yandex Cloud, Firebase και TrueConf/OpenVidu για τηλεδιάσκεψη. Όλες οι κρίσιμες αλληλεπιδράσεις δημιουργήθηκαν με λογική ειδική για ρόλους και υποστήριξη τοπικοποίησης σε πολλές γλώσσες.

Σελίδα Αρχικής Ασθενούς
Σελίδα Αρχικής Ασθενούς — διαισθητική διεπαφή για περιήγηση και κράτηση συμβουλών
Κύριες Βελτιώσεις
- Πίνακες ελέγχου βάσει ρόλων με μοναδική λειτουργικότητα για ασθενείς, γιατρούς και διαχειριστές
- Ενημερώσεις σε πραγματικό χρόνο με χρήση socket για κρατήσεις και διαθεσιμότητα θέσεων
- Ροή με πρωτοπορία τοπικότητας για κρατήσεις ασθενών ανά γλώσσα, όχι γιατρός
- Αυτοματοποιημένες ειδοποιήσεις email και SMS μέσω τρίτων παρόχων API
- Διεπαφή τηλεδιάσκεψης φιλοξενούμενη σε cloud με ασφαλή πρόσβαση

Προβολή Κράτησης Θέσεων
Προβολή Κράτησης Θέσεων — απεικόνιση θέσεων σε πραγματικό χρόνο με υποστήριξη πολλών γλωσσών
Συμβουλή: Η ορατότητα των θέσεων σε πραγματικό χρόνο επιτυγχάνεται μέσω της Firebase Realtime Database, που επιτρέπει άμεσες ενημερώσεις κρατήσεων μεταξύ των χρηστών χωρίς ανανεώσεις.

Επικοινωνία σε πραγματικό χρόνο
Επικοινωνία σε πραγματικό χρόνο — αρχιτεκτονική που βασίζεται σε συγχρονισμό με WebSocket
Οι γιατροί μπορούν τώρα εύκολα να ξεκινήσουν βιντεοκλήσεις και να ολοκληρώσουν αναφορές σε λίγα λεπτά. Οι διαγνωστικές αναφορές δημιουργούνται χρησιμοποιώντας προδιαμορφωμένα πρότυπα και αποθηκεύονται με ασφάλεια για μελλοντική πρόσβαση.

Διεπαφή Γιατρού
Διεπαφή Γιατρού — ένα κλικ λανθάνων τηλεσυμβουλές για ενεργές συνεδρίες
Η διαγνωστική φόρμα τώρα υποστηρίζει αναπτυσσόμενα με προεπιλεγμένες τιμές. Αν και οι προηγούμενες εκδόσεις έδειχναν μόνο ταυτοποιήσεις, η τελική έκδοση εμφανίζει κείμενο κατανοητό από τον άνθρωπο με αναπληροφόρηση πολλαπλών γλωσσών.

Αναπτυσσόμενοι Διαγνώσεις
Αναπτυσσόμενοι Διαγνώσεις — πρότυπα γρήγορης επιλογής για ταχύτερη αναφορά
Μετά από μια συμβουλή, οι ασθενείς καλούνται να αξιολογήσουν την εμπειρία τους. Το feedback καταγράφεται και συνδέεται με το προφίλ κάθε γιατρού, κλείνοντας τον κύκλο της διαχείρισης ποιότητας.

Διεπαφή Feedback
Διεπαφή Feedback — οι ασθενείς υποβάλλουν αξιολογήσεις μετά από κάθε συνεδρία
Ορισμένα χαρακτηριστικά βρίσκονται ακόμη σε εξέλιξη, αλλά η κύρια υποδομή είναι σταθερή, κλιμακούμενη και πληροί τα βασικά πρότυπα λογισμικού τηλεϊατρικής.

Άγνωστο UI Στοιχείο
Πρόσθετο Στοιχείο UI — λειτουργικότητα υποκείμενη σε μελλοντική βελτίωση
Τεχνολογίες που Χρησιμοποιήθηκαν
Υπηρεσία | Σκοπός |
---|---|
TrueConf / OpenVidu | Τηλεδιάσκεψη |
Firebase Realtime DB | Ενημερώσεις διαθέσιμων θέσεων σε πραγματικό χρόνο |
Yandex Cloud | Υποδομή φιλοξενίας εφαρμογών |
Συνολικά, η πλατφόρμα είναι πλέον τοποθετημένη ως ένας αξιόπιστος και φιλικός προς το χρήστη τηλεϊατρικός MVP—έτοιμη για επεκτάσεις, ενσωμάτωση συνεργασιών και ένταξη ασθενών σε διάφορες αγορές.
Σκέφτεστε να δημιουργήσετε ένα παρόμοιο σύστημα;
Παρακάτω είναι οι πιο συχνές ερωτήσεις που ακούμε από πελάτες που σχεδιάζουν να αναπτύξουν ένα προσαρμοσμένο σύστημα τηλεϊατρικής ή σύστημα κράτησης βάσει ρόλων με δυνατότητες σε πραγματικό χρόνο, πρωτοβουλίες και τηλεδιάσκεψη. Αυτές οι απαντήσεις βασίζονται στην εμπειρία μας με την κατασκευή παρόμοιων πλατφορμών όπως αυτή που εξετάσαμε παραπάνω.
Ένα τυπικό MVP για μια πλατφόρμα τηλεϊατρικής μπορεί να εκκινήσει σε 8–12 εβδομάδες, ανάλογα με την έκταση του έργου και πόσο γρήγορα μπορούμε να διευκρινίσουμε τις απαιτήσεις. Για αυτό το έργο, μια σαφής τεχνική προδιαγραφή και έλεγχος σχεδίασης στην αρχή βοήθησαν στην επιτάχυνση της ανάπτυξης. Αν έχετε υπάρχον σύστημα, μπορούμε να επαναχρησιμοποιήσουμε ή να αναβαθμίσουμε μέρη - αλλά συχνά η εκκίνηση από την αρχή είναι ταχύτερη και οικονομικότερη.
Ναι, μπορούμε. Το εξετασμένο σύστημα υποστήριζε εξωτερική ταυτοποίηση μέσω του Unistream και χρησιμοποιούσε γνωστούς μηχανισμούς single sign-on. Είμαστε άνετοι με την ενσωμάτωση τρίτων CRM, καταλόγων χρηστών (LDAP, OAuth2) ή οικοδόμηση μιας προσαρμοσμένης γέφυρας εάν χρειάζεται. Απλώς ενημερώστε μας ποια συστήματα χρησιμοποιείτε - θα αξιολογήσουμε τη δυνατότητα εφαρμογής από νωρίς.
Απολύτως. Δημιουργήσαμε την πλατφόρμα με λογική κράτησης που βασίζεται πρώτα στη γλώσσα, δηλαδή οι ασθενείς επιλέγουν γλώσσα συμβουλών και το σύστημα τους κατανέμει ανάλογα. Οι διαχειριστές μπορούν να διαχειρίζονται τις μεταφράσεις μέσω λεξικών. Είναι έτοιμο να επεκταθεί σε διαφορετικές χώρες με ξεχωριστή επωνυμία, τομείς ή κανόνες συμμόρφωσης εφόσον χρειάζεται.
Η λειτουργία σε πραγματικό χρόνο - όπως η ενημέρωση διαθεσιμότητας θέσεων ή ζωντανές ειδοποιήσεις - γίνεται μέσω της Firebase Realtime Database ή WebSockets, ανάλογα με την κλίμακας και τις προτιμήσεις υποδομής. Αυτό διασφαλίζει ότι οι χρήστες δεν χρειάζεται να ανανεώνουν τις σελίδες ή να ανησυχούν για διπλές κρατήσεις. Εχουμε χρησιμοποιήσει αυτό σε παραγωγή και είναι σταθερό.
Ναι. Σε αυτή την περίπτωση, εφαρμόσαμε τηλεδιάσκεψη χρησιμοποιώντας το TrueConf και αργότερα προσθέσαμε το OpenVidu για ευελιξία και υποστήριξη εγγραφής. Μπορούμε να ενσωματώσουμε παρόμοιες λύσεις WebRTC ή εταιρικά video APIs όπως Twilio, Daily ή Vonage - ό,τι ταιριάζει στον προϋπολογισμό σας, στις ανάγκες συμμόρφωσης και στη χώρα λειτουργίας σας.
Αυτό είναι κοινό - και πάντα ξεκινάμε με έλεγχο του υπάρχοντος κώδικα σας. Σε αυτό το έργο, μια πλήρης ανακατασκευή ήταν πιο αποδοτική από το να επιδιορθώσουμε λανθασμένη λογική. Αν έχετε κάτι λειτουργικό ήδη, μπορούμε να επαναχρησιμοποιήσουμε ορισμένα συνιστώσες (όπως UI ή λογική backend), αλλά θα σας προτείνουμε τον πιο πρακτικό τρόπο προς τα εμπρός μετά την αναθεώρηση.
Οι διαχειριστές συνήθως διαχειρίζονται χρήστες, ρόλους, συμβουλές, αναφορές και αναλυτικά στοιχεία. Σε αυτό το έργο, το πάνελ διαχείρισης περιλάμβανε διαχείριση διαθέσιμων θέσεων, πρόσβαση σε αναφορές, στατιστικά συμβουλών και διαδικασία ένταξης γιατρών. Μπορούμε επίσης να ενσωματώσουμε πίνακες ελέγχου, εργαλεία εξαγωγής, έλεγχο πρόσβασης και οποιαδήποτε εσωτερικά KPI χρειάζεται ο οργανισμός σας.